摘要:
In this paper, we present an advanced logical superposition modulation based video streaming multicast system over a wireless networks. The traditional logical superposition modulation scheme generates symbols using a pre-fixed modulation scheme to overcome wireless channel diversity. In contrast, our proposed logical superposition modulation determines logical superposition modulation scheme according to time-varying wireless channel conditions in order to maximize overall network throughput, similar to state-of-art adaptive modulation schemes. in addition, two-layer SVC video streams are effectively mapped to the determined superposition modulation scheme to support better quality video streaming. Experimental results show the performance of our proposed system.
